"Chelsea Market gets a bad reputation for being kind of touristy, but if you’re on the High Line, there’s at least a 50% chance you’re with a tourist, so just embrace it. There are multiple floors of good food here that will impress both out-of-towners (the pasta omakase at La Devozione) and native New Yorkers (Alf Bakery). You might have to deal with some people who don’t understand the rules of walking down a busy corridor, but it’s worth it." - bryan kim, carina finn koeppicus
